Job Summary
As a Terrain Park attendant, help shape the terrain that you love to ride The terrain park attendant assists with the designing, building, shaping, and maintaining the terrain parks for our guests.
Job Specifications:
Expected Pay Range: $20.00 - $21.36 / hour
Shift & Schedule Availability: Full Time
Days, some nights. Weekdays, weekends, holidays.
Skill Level – Entry level
Other Specifics - Must be an advanced level skier or rider
Job Responsibilities:
Maintain and assist in construction, inspection, and testing of terrain park features
Install, maintain, and monitor safety materials including; signage, boundaries, entrances & exits, and feature markers
Support Ski Patrol as needed
Communicate effectively with guests
Other duties as assigned
Job Requirements:
Able to lift & carry up to 50 lbs.
Must be able to communicate fluently in English
Ski & Ride to a minimum of level 7
Able to work extended hours outdoors in an alpine environment
Basic hand tool knowledge and skill preferred
